Output 62c27bda59322760aeb9df76f2b6114ca963387dfa8bdd7e368e1d64d2120a8f:1

value
13573987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6eb0787a5cd4a877adecbba91aa7130af15e3017 OP_EQUAL
address
3BnHf3Bsvz3JGHxzBqgijPrQN7rXjy46Lg
transaction
62c27bda59322760aeb9df76f2b6114ca963387dfa8bdd7e368e1d64d2120a8f
confirmations
148654
spent
true